What are the best ways to transfer money to Brazil?
The choice of the best way to transfer money to Brazil depends on factors such as the value of the transaction and the urgency. There are several options available for those looking for safe shipping with good exchange rates:
1. Traditional Banks
Although it is a safe option, transferring through traditional banks usually has disadvantages, such as high fees and high exchange spread. This spread can result in a less favorable exchange rate, directly impacting the final value of the transaction.
What is the exchange rate spread?
- It is the difference between the buying fee and the selling fee of the currency, which can increase the cost of the transfer.
- Hint: Compare the rates of traditional banks with those of other platforms to ensure the best value for money.

3. Foreign Exchange Brokers
For transfers of higher amounts, foreign exchange brokers offer advantages such as:
- Transactions regulated by the Central Bank, ensuring security.
- Personalized advice to protect your money against currency fluctuations.
Hint: To ensure the security of the transaction, always check if the broker is authorized by the Central Bank of Brazil. Foreign exchange operations may be freely contracted by the parties, provided that the regulations in force are respected.
How to avoid abusive fees on international transfers
When transferring money to Brazil, it is important to be aware of the fees involved. Here are some strategies to reduce costs and ensure that your transfer is advantageous.
- Follow the forex market: The exchange rate can vary frequently, so following the market can make a difference in the final amount transferred.
- Use platforms that allow you to lock the quote: Some brokers offer the possibility of locking the exchange rate at the time of the transfer, ensuring that you pay the same fee throughout the process.
- Avoid unnecessary conversions: Performing currency conversions can incur extra costs. Prefer to transfer directly in the desired currency to reduce costs.

What you need to know to buy property in Brazil from abroad
Buying a property in Brazil remotely requires knowledge about the country’s process and regulations. To ensure that the transaction goes smoothly and legally, pay attention to the necessary steps:
- Register the Transfer with the Central Bank: Any transaction of large value needs to be registered in the Central Bank Information System (SISBACEN).
- Prove the source of the funds: Be prepared to provide documents that prove the origin of the money, such as bank statements and tax returns. Learn how to generate a detailed report of foreign exchange operations
- Avoid informal methods: To ensure that your operation is legal and safe, always opt for regulated platforms and banks.
